Filmmaker Kabir Khan has denied reports of approaching Deepika Padukone to play a Chinese character in Tubelight. He added, "In today's age, you can access actors around the world. Why would you take an Indian actor, especially an actor of Deepika's stature and make her play a Chinese character?" Notably, Chinese actress Zhu Zhu stars in Tubelight.